The phrase “let bygones be bygones” is an expression that encourages people to move on from past grievances or disagreements and not bring them up in the present. The term “bygones” is often used to refer to past discussions or events, and the saying is an admonishment to accept that things can’t be changed and should be forgotten about.
It suggests that it’s a waste of time to continue dwelling on things that have already happened, since it can’t be undone anyway. The term can also be used in relation to any physical element of the past, such as a retracted statement or manufactured object, which should simply be forgotten.
Letting go of the past can allow us to focus on the present and work towards a better future.

How do you let someone go professionally?
Letting someone go professionally can be a difficult process, but it is important to remain firm and professional. The first step is to explain to the employee why their position is no longer needed.
It is important to do this in a clear and concise manner, outlining the reasons why their role is no longer needed. Depending on the state and company policies, there may be additional paperwork that needs to be filled out and processed.
Make sure to also explain any severance packages or other benefits they may be entitled to as a result of their termination.
The second step is to provide an opportunity for the employee to respond to the situation. This can be a difficult conversation for both parties, so allow the employee an opportunity to express their thoughts and feelings as well.
It is also important to provide resources such as a transition from their current role, which may include career counseling or job training.
Finally, it is important to remain compassionate and understanding through the firing process. Show respect despite the difficult situation and thank the employee for the time they have spent with the company.
By doing so, there can be a better chance of the employee leaving on a good note and the organization can maintain a good reputation among past and present employees.

What is the meaning of esprit de corp?
Esprit de corps is a French phrase meaning “the spirit of the body” and is used to express a sense of camaraderie, loyalty, and cheerfulness among members of a group. It is often associated with a feeling of pride in belonging to a particular unit or organization.
Esprit de corps helps to bring members together and inspire them to work harder and more effectively towards a common goal. It can also lead to a greater sense of commitment and accountability among group members.
In the workplace, esprit de corps encourages collaboration, cooperation, and respect for each other’s contributions. This can create a positive work environment and result in better organizational performance.
Ultimately, esprit de corps promotes a greater sense of community and unity within the team or organization.

How do you use the word bygones?
The word bygones can be used to refer to things that are in the past, or that you don’t need to think or worry about any more. It is often used in the expression “let bygones be bygones” to indicate that two parties involved in a misunderstanding or disagreement should acknowledge that what has happened cannot be changed and that all should look to the future instead.
It can also be used more generally to suggest a willingness to forget about the past, in terms of potential lines of inquiry, past mistakes or past arguments. For example, “after the disagreement we had earlier, let’s put it aside and forget all about it; bygones be bygones”.
